Windows 10 Und Linux Auf Einem Rechner

Dual-Boot-Konfigurator: Windows 10 & Linux auf einem Rechner

Berechnen Sie die optimale Partitionierung und Systemanforderungen für Ihr Dual-Boot-System

Empfohlene Dual-Boot-Konfiguration

Ultimative Anleitung: Windows 10 und Linux auf einem Rechner (Dual-Boot)

Die Kombination von Windows 10 und Linux auf einem einzigen Computer bietet Entwicklern, Systemadministratoren und technisch versierten Nutzern maximale Flexibilität. Diese Anleitung zeigt Ihnen Schritt für Schritt, wie Sie ein stabiles Dual-Boot-System einrichten – von der Partitionierung bis zur Fehlerbehebung.

1. Vorbereitung: Systemanforderungen und Backup

Bevor Sie mit der Installation beginnen, sollten Sie folgende Punkte beachten:

  • Hardware-Anforderungen:
    • Mindestens 16GB RAM für reibungsloses Arbeiten mit beiden Systemen
    • 256GB Festplattenspeicher (SSD empfohlen) für ausreichend Platz
    • Moderner 64-Bit-Prozessor mit Virtualisierungserweiterungen
  • Wichtige Backups:
    • Sichern Sie alle wichtigen Daten auf einer externen Festplatte
    • Erstellen Sie ein Windows-Wiederherstellungslaufwerk
    • Notieren Sie sich Ihre Windows-Produktkeys
  • Benötigte Medien:
    • Windows 10 Installationsmedium (USB, mind. 8GB)
    • Linux-Distribution Ihrer Wahl (z.B. Ubuntu 22.04 LTS)
    • Tool zur Partitionierung (z.B. GParted Live)

2. Partitionierungsschema für Dual-Boot

Die richtige Partitionierung ist entscheidend für ein stabiles Dual-Boot-System. Hier ein empfohlenes Schema für eine 512GB SSD:

Partition Größe Dateisystem Verwendung
EFI-Systempartition 500MB FAT32 Bootloader für beide Systeme
Windows (C:) 120GB NTFS Windows 10 Installation
Windows Recovery 500MB NTFS Systemwiederherstellung
Linux Root (/) 50GB ext4 Linux-Systemdateien
Linux Home (/home) 100GB ext4 Benutzerdaten
Swap 16GB (RAM-Größe) swap Auslagerungsspeicher
Gemeinsame Daten Restlicher Platz NTFS/exFAT Von beiden Systemen zugänglich

Für kleinere Festplatten (128GB-256GB) können Sie die Windows-Partition auf 80GB und Linux auf 30GB reduzieren, sollten aber auf eine gemeinsame Datenpartition verzichten.

3. Schritt-für-Schritt Installation

  1. Windows 10 installieren:
    • Booten Sie vom Windows-Installationsmedium
    • Wählen Sie “Benutzerdefiniert: Nur Windows installieren”
    • Erstellen Sie nur die Windows-Partition (C:) und lassen Sie nicht zugewiesenen Speicher für Linux
    • Führen Sie die Installation durch und aktualisieren Sie Windows vollständig
  2. Speicherplatz für Linux freigeben:
    • Öffnen Sie die Datenträgerverwaltung (diskmgmt.msc)
    • Verkleinern Sie die Windows-Partition um den gewünschten Betrag
    • Lassen Sie den Speicherplatz nicht zugewiesen
  3. Linux installieren:
    • Booten Sie vom Linux-Installationsmedium
    • Wählen Sie “Manuelle Partitionierung”
    • Erstellen Sie die Linux-Partitionen gemäß dem Schema oben
    • Wichtig: Installieren Sie den GRUB-Bootloader auf die EFI-Partition (normalerweise /dev/sda1)
  4. Bootloader konfigurieren:
    • Stellen Sie sicher, dass GRUB beide Systeme erkennt
    • Falls nötig, bearbeiten Sie /etc/default/grub und führen Sie update-grub aus

4. Häufige Probleme und Lösungen

Auch bei sorgfältiger Installation können Probleme auftreten. Hier die häufigsten Issues und ihre Lösungen:

Problem Ursache Lösung
Windows startet nicht mehr GRUB hat Windows-Bootloader überschrieben Windows-Reparaturmedium verwenden und bootrec /fixmbr ausführen
Linux findet Windows nicht os-prober nicht aktiviert In /etc/default/grub GRUB_DISABLE_OS_PROBER=false setzen und update-grub ausführen
Zeitunterschied zwischen den Systemen Windows verwendet lokale Zeit, Linux UTC In Windows Registry HKEY_LOCAL_MACHINE\System\CurrentControlSet\Control\TimeZoneInformation den Wert RealTimeIsUniversal auf 1 setzen
Kein Internet in Linux Treiberprobleme (besonders bei WiFi) Propietäre Treiber nachinstallieren oder USB-Tethering nutzen
Langsame Performance Falsche Treiber oder Energieeinstellungen Für Linux: tlp installieren, für Windows: Energieplan auf “Höchstleistung” setzen

5. Optimierungstipps für Dual-Boot-Systeme

Um das Beste aus Ihrem Dual-Boot-System herauszuholen, beachten Sie diese Tipps:

  • Gemeinsame Datenpartition:
    • Formatieren Sie eine Partition mit NTFS oder exFAT, die von beiden Systemen gelesen/eschrieben werden kann
    • Vermeiden Sie FAT32 für Partitionen über 32GB
    • In Linux benötigen Sie ntfs-3g für NTFS-Schreibzugriff
  • Sicherheit:
    • Verschlüsseln Sie sensible Partitionen (BitLocker für Windows, LUKS für Linux)
    • Nutzen Sie unterschiedliche Benutzernamen/Passwörter für beide Systeme
    • Aktivieren Sie die Firewall in beiden Systemen
  • Performance:
    • Deaktivieren Sie den Fast Startup in Windows (kann zu Dateisystemproblemen in Linux führen)
    • Nutzen Sie für Linux das noatime Mount-Option für bessere SSD-Leistung
    • Installieren Sie in Linux preload für schnelleres Starten häufig genutzter Anwendungen
  • Wartung:
    • Führen Sie regelmäßig fsck in Linux durch
    • Defragmentieren Sie die Windows-Partition (nicht nötig bei SSD)
    • Aktualisieren Sie beide Systeme regelmäßig

6. Alternative Lösungen zu Dual-Boot

Falls Dual-Boot für Ihre Anforderungen nicht ideal ist, considerieren Sie diese Alternativen:

  1. Virtualisierung:
    • Nutzen Sie VirtualBox oder VMware um Linux in Windows (oder umgekehrt) zu virtualisieren
    • Vorteile: Keine Neupartitionierung nötig, einfaches Wechseln zwischen Systemen
    • Nachteile: Performance-Einbußen, besonders bei 3D-Anwendungen
  2. Windows Subsystem for Linux (WSL):
    • Integriertes Linux in Windows 10/11
    • Vorteile: Nahtlose Integration, voller Zugriff auf Windows-Dateien
    • Nachteile: Kein grafisches Linux-Desktop, eingeschränkte Kernel-Funktionen
  3. Externer Boot:
    • Linux auf einer externen SSD installieren
    • Vorteile: Keine Änderungen am internen Laufwerk, portabel
    • Nachteile: Langsamere Performance, externes Laufwerk erforderlich
  4. Cloud-Lösungen:
    • Nutzen Sie Cloud-Instanz wie AWS oder Azure für Linux
    • Vorteile: Keine lokale Installation nötig, skalierbar
    • Nachteile: Kosten, Internetverbindung erforderlich

7. Vergleich: Dual-Boot vs. Virtualisierung

Kriterium Dual-Boot Virtualisierung
Performance ⭐⭐⭐⭐⭐ (native) ⭐⭐⭐ (5-30% langsamer)
Grafikleistung ⭐⭐⭐⭐⭐ (voller Zugriff) ⭐⭐ (3D-Beschleunigung begrenzt)
Einrichtungskomplexität ⭐⭐⭐ (Partitionierung nötig) ⭐⭐⭐⭐ (einfachere Installation)
Gleichzeitige Nutzung ❌ (Neustart nötig) ✅ (beide Systeme gleichzeitig)
Hardware-Zugriff ⭐⭐⭐⭐⭐ (voller Zugriff) ⭐⭐⭐ (USB-Passthrough möglich)
Sicherheit/Isolation ⭐⭐⭐⭐ (getrennte Systeme) ⭐⭐⭐ (abhängig von Hypervisor)
Portabilität ❌ (an Hardware gebunden) ✅ (VMs können kopiert werden)

8. Empfohlene Linux-Distributionen für Dual-Boot

Nicht alle Linux-Distributionen eignen sich gleich gut für Dual-Boot mit Windows. Hier unsere Empfehlungen:

  • Ubuntu/Linux Mint:
    • Beste Kompatibilität mit Windows-Dual-Boot
    • Gute Hardwareerkennung und Treiberunterstützung
    • Große Community für Support
  • Fedora:
    • Aktuelle Softwarepakete
    • Gute Wayland-Unterstützung
    • Offizielle GNOME-Integration
  • Debian:
    • Extrem stabil
    • Gute Dokumentation
    • Konservative Paketversionen
  • Manjaro (Arch-basiert):
    • Rolling Release mit guter Stabilität
    • Benutzerfreundliche Arch-Alternative
    • Gute AUR-Unterstützung für Windows-Software-Alternativen
  • OpenSUSE:
    • Professionelle Tools wie YaST
    • Gute Windows-Interoperabilität
    • Stabile KDE-Plasma-Integration

9. Sicherheitstipps für Dual-Boot-Systeme

Dual-Boot-Systeme erfordern besondere Sicherheitsmaßnahmen, da beide Systeme auf dieselbe Hardware zugreifen:

  1. Verschlüsselung:
    • Nutzen Sie BitLocker für Windows und LUKS für Linux
    • Verschlüsseln Sie besonders die gemeinsame Datenpartition
    • Speichern Sie Recovery-Keys sicher (nicht auf demselben Gerät)
  2. Firewall-Konfiguration:
    • Aktivieren Sie die Windows Defender Firewall
    • In Linux nutzen Sie ufw oder firewalld
    • Konfigurieren Sie unterschiedliche Regeln für jedes System
  3. Antivirus:
    • In Windows: Nutzen Sie Windows Defender oder eine Drittanbieter-Lösung
    • In Linux: clamav für Dateiscans
    • Scannen Sie regelmäßig die gemeinsame Datenpartition
  4. Benutzerkonten:
    • Nutzen Sie unterschiedliche Benutzernamen/Passwörter
    • Deaktivieren Sie das automatische Login in beiden Systemen
    • Nutzen Sie in Linux sudo statt root-Login
  5. Systemupdates:
    • Aktualisieren Sie beide Systeme regelmäßig
    • Überprüfen Sie nach Kernel-Updates in Linux den GRUB-Bootloader
    • Nutzen Sie in Windows “Wartungscenter” für automatische Updates

10. Ressourcen und weiterführende Links

Für vertiefende Informationen empfehlen wir diese autoritativen Quellen:

Fazit: Ist Dual-Boot die richtige Wahl für Sie?

Ein Dual-Boot-System mit Windows 10 und Linux bietet unschlagbare Flexibilität für:

  • Entwickler, die sowohl Windows- als auch Linux-Tools benötigen
  • Systemadministratoren, die verschiedene Umgebungen testen müssen
  • Gamer, die Windows für Spiele und Linux für Produktivität nutzen wollen
  • Sicherheitsforscher, die beide Systeme analysieren müssen

Für gelegentliche Linux-Nutzung oder einfache Aufgaben ist jedoch oft WSL oder Virtualisierung die praktikablere Lösung. Berücksichtigen Sie Ihre spezifischen Anforderungen an Performance, Sicherheit und Benutzerfreundlichkeit, bevor Sie sich für Dual-Boot entscheiden.

Mit der richtigen Vorbereitung und Konfiguration können Sie jedoch ein extrem leistungsfähiges System schaffen, das das Beste aus beiden Welten vereint – die Benutzerfreundlichkeit und Softwarekompatibilität von Windows mit der Flexibilität und Kontrolle von Linux.

Leave a Reply

Your email address will not be published. Required fields are marked *